INSTRUCTIONS FOR RADIO CONTROL OPERATOR SINGLE ENTRY TRANSMITTER MODEL NO.:M220 Series Read the following instructions thoroughly before using transmitter. This transmitter must be adjusted so that the coding switches match the coding switches on your present operating transmitter or receiver. 1.Remove the transmitter cover Remove the access cover from the front of the transmitter by sliding the cover away from the top of the transmitter(Figure A).this will expose the battery and the dip switches. the code can be changed using a small screwdriver. 2.Setting the code You may set your transmitter to any code you desire,but be sure the code you set matches on both your transmitter and receiver. there are 8bit dip switches on your transmitter,each of which can be placed in two different posit -ions(ON,OFF). Do not set all switches in same position,such as all ON,or all OFF(Figure B). WARNING:No other adjustments should be made inside the transmitter. Now that you have selected your personal code,replace the transmitter cover. FIGURE A 1 2 3 4 5 6 7 8 ON FIGURE B Dip switch Button batteries User can click the push button. A signal tramsit out. If the inside dip switch match the receiver switch, receiver will work. 9 10

Operational Description

M220 Operational Description The EUT is Remote Controller. Power input: DC3V by Battery. RF Modulation:OOK(IC PIC16F722). The transmitter consists of oscillator (9.37MHz), integrated circuit (to amplify the signal) and encoder. The oscillator generates the 300MHz frequency. The encoder generates rolling code. The binary code s ets can be selectable via the DIP switches to avoid the interference from the same kind of transmitter. The binary code is then transmitted to the antenna by the integrated circuit(IC). Frequency Error: The frequency error is controlled by the oscillator. Output Power Test: The transmitter output is connected to the spectrum analyzer; the output power is monitored and then adjusted. Once the procedure is finished the resistor is not adjustable by end users.
